Re-Institute the NPREC to create a new report on the state of american prisons.

Created by S.O. on April 22, 2016

The NPREC was a commission held under the bush administration because of the Prison Rape Elimination Act to find the extent of the prison rape issue and release a report (https://www.ncjrs.gov/pdffiles1/226680.pdf ) to inform legislation on the issue. they were closed in 2009. We would like to have a new report.
